The Remington New Model 1889 Side-By-Side Shotgun is a classic double-barrel shotgun, first introduced in 1889, known for its rugged design and reliable performance. Built during an era of significant innovation in firearms, it was one of Remington’s last hammer-fired shotguns, featuring exposed hammers and side-by-side barrels. Chambered in various gauges, including 12 and 10, the Model 1889 was prized by hunters and sport shooters for its solid construction and smooth action. With a walnut stock and blued steel barrels, this shotgun remains a favorite among collectors and enthusiasts of vintage firearms.
Remington Arms, celebrated its 200th anniversary in 2016 with an impressive array of commemoratives. As pretty as they are, one of the most graceful 19th century firearms ever assembled by the original Ilion, N.Y., factory was the New Model 1889 side-by-side shotgun
